Hi Charles,
It's not a segfault, but rather hitting an assertion when initializing the
VM in the test gamma run, during the last part of the build process.
The VM is already fully built and linked by then, so it looks like the VM
compiled cleanly.
A wild guess of what caused this problem would be: something's not right in
your HotSpot code, specifically, src/share/vm/runtime/arguments.cpp, in
Arguments::set_heap_size(), or in src/share/vm/runtime/globals.hpp.
The assertion is indicating that someone is trying to set a flag with the
type uintx (in Arguments::set_heap_size(), with either of the two
macros, FLAG_SET_CMDLINE or FLAG_SET_ERGO), but the flag was declared to be
of another type (in globals.hpp).
I'd suggest cleaning the source directory (at least arguments.cpp and
globals.hpp) and try building it again. I've just done building the current
tip of hotspot-comp (with no other patches applied), and nothing weird
happened:
